AI dentist in your pocket aims to scare smokers straight
NCT ID NCT06762210
Summary
This study is testing whether a smartphone app called AI Molar Mind can help people quit smoking. The app uses artificial intelligence to analyze a person's oral health and show them the specific damage smoking is causing to their teeth and gums, with the goal of motivating them to quit. Researchers will enroll 300 adult smokers who want to quit and see if those using the app are more successful at staying smoke-free after 6 months compared to those who don't use it.
